Virgin Voyages is launching a new status match program.
The adults-only line is extending instant status recognition to travelers who hold high-tier status with more than 35 airline, hotel and cruise loyalty programs.
These include Virgin Atlantic’s Flying Club and Virgin Australia’s Velocity Frequent Flyer, as well as American Airlines’ AAdvantage, United MileagePlus Program, Delta SkyMiles, Marriott Bonvoy, Hilton Honors, World of Hyatt, IHG One Rewards, Royal Caribbean’s Crown and Anchor Society, Norwegian Cruise Line’s Latitudes Rewards, Carnival’s VIFP Club and more.
“Loyalty programs have gotten it backward,” says Nirmal Saverimuttu, chief executive officer of Virgin Voyages. “They ask for more, give less and call it a reward. We’re flipping that. From the moment Sailors step aboard, we want them to feel recognized, relaxed and reminded of why they fell in love with travel in the first place.”
Travelers can enjoy perks and amenities like premium coffees at The Grounds Club, free laundry service, exclusive cocktail events and personalized support from embarkation to disembarkation.
Travelers can apply for Virgin Voyages’ Status Match now through January 16, 2026, and book a voyage by March 31, 2026, to snag the perks.
